单选题
在DES加密算法中没有用到的运算是( )。
A、
逻辑与
B、
异或
C、
移位
D、
置换
【正确答案】
A
【答案解析】
[解析] 明文的处理经过了3个阶段。首先,64位明文经过初始置换而被重新排列,然后经过16轮的相同函数的作用,每轮的作用都有置换和代换。最后一轮迭代的输出有64位,它是输出明文和密钥的函数。将其左半部分和右半部分互换产生预输出。最后,预输出再被与初始置换互逆的逆初始置换作用产生64位的密文。上述过程包含了异或、置换和移位运算。
提交答案
关闭